Compiled Historical Information
Date of Death: 2/2/1966
Party Affiliation: Republican
Assemblies Served:
House: 50 (1943) - 52 (1947)
Home County: Henry
Carl A. Anderson
Henry County
Swedesburg Henry County Republican Born March 24, 1890, of Charles J. and Elizabeth Anderson at Swedesburg, Henry county. Educated in public schools and Howe's Academy and Teachers' Training School, Mount Pleasant, Iowa. Taught in the schools of Henry county three years. Married and has two children, Carl Leslie, and Doris Alfrida; both graduates of Iowa Wesleyan College. Has taken an active interest in various community activities. Interested in general farming and livestock feeding. Serving second term in legislature.
